Vedic astronomical almanac
Pancha (five) anga (limbs): the five elements above describe every day in the Hindu calendar. They are calculated for your location and its sunrise (Drik ganita) with the Lahiri ayanamsa.
The lunar day, measured by the angle between the Moon and the Sun. The tithi at sunrise governs the day's observances; its end time is shown above.
The stretch of sky the Moon is passing through. Each has a ruling planet and four padas, shown with today's nakshatra above.
A combination of the Sun's and Moon's positions. The current yoga and the one that follows it are listed above.
Half of a tithi. Each karana has its own nature, shown with the current karana above.
The Vedic day runs from one sunrise to the next and has a ruling graha, shown above.
